Output 57963527945cfed789754a740f6c588cc3956422a417424b0059444486a0ea3e:78

value
68669
script pubkey
OP_0 OP_PUSHBYTES_32 02df874a08ad6f9c6fb32b6e1b53c70e07e132ce939a3472e198d07bc8082832
address
bc1qqt0cwjsg44hecman9dhpk578pcr7zvkwjwdrguhpnrg8hjqg9qeqrtxs2y
transaction
57963527945cfed789754a740f6c588cc3956422a417424b0059444486a0ea3e